L’affare Newmarket's menu gets a seasonal twist

Head down to L'affare Newmarket to experience their fresh, new seasonal menu.
With a philosophy of seasonality that extends beyond simply using the word ‘seasonal’, L’affare Newmarket’s commitment to altering its menu remains eminently fresh. L’affare Newmarket has once again, come through by adding a number of vibrant and unadulterated dishes to excite all.
L’affare Newmarket presents an ever-changing menu that offers an expression of the season. It’s expertly balanced to suit any foodie. For something on the lighter side, the Pink Grapefruit and Watercress Salad with Avocado, Hazelnuts and Parmesan will satisfy. Or perhaps the Grilled Sweetcorn and Nectarine Salad with Bitter Greens and Chevre will take your fancy. While light and fresh, each element of the criminally delicious Warm Farro and Prosciutto Salad is packed with goodness, leaving you wondering how soon is too soon to return. Even better, the prices won’t break the bank.
L’affare Newmarket roast, blend, grind and pack their speciality coffee onsite, which certainly makes for great viewing. It’s more than just a place to drop in for a bite, it’s a hub for coffee fanatics, gourmands and those wanting to host their own functions in the space.
